RDA (REGISTERED DENTAL ASSISTANT) 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ES (IN ADDITION TO ABOVE) * All duties that a dental assistant is allowed to perform * Mouth-mirror inspections of the oral cavity, to include charting of obvious lesions, existing restorations, and missing teeth * Apply and activate bleaching agents using a nonlaser light-curing device * Use of automated caries detection devices and materials to gather information for diagnosis by the dentist * Obtain intraoral images for computer-aided design (CAD), milled restorations * Pulp vitality testing and recording of findings * Place bases, liners, and bonding agents * Chemically prepare teeth for bonding * Place, adjust, and finish direct provisional restorations * Fabricate, adjust, cement and remove indirect provisional restorations, including stainless steel crowns when used as a provisional restoration.
